National Drama (ND)

National Drama is the UK’s leading professional association for drama teachers and theatre educators and is a registered charity (1173215). It is an open and inclusive membership-run organisation and welcomes all those involved in drama for learning and those working in theatre for children and young people, both in and out of school hours and settings. Its members include teachers, theatre educators, university lecturers, and other related advisors and partners.  ND represents drama and drama teachers regionally, nationally and internationally and has members world-wide. ND organises Conferences and day courses and works in close partnership with key agencies. National Drama is the UK representative of IDEA (the international drama and theatre educational association) and a founder member of IDEA Europe.
